(2nd Vol. Folio 101)June 27, 1866.

Howard Major Genl. O.O.
Commissioner,

General, 
I have the honor to enclose the following applications for U.S. Bounty, &c.
Viz:- 
Ballard Copeland, late private Co. D. 1st U.S.C. Cav. "Discharge" and "Declaration" enclosed. -
John Henry Clark, late Corpl, Co. B. 2nd U.S.C. Lt Arty. "Discharge" and "Declaration" enclosed - 
Chloe Ann Spruel, widow of Stephen Spruel, late private Co. H. 36th U.S.C. Troops- "Application", embracing "Power of Attorney" and Copy of "Marriage Certificate" enclosed. -  
Also - Evidence showing the status of the father and mother of William Newby, Co. F. 1st U.S.C Troops-
Please acknowledge receipt.-
(8 Enclosures)

I am, General,
Very Respectfully
Your Obt. Servant.
(Sigd) Alfred H. Terry
Major Genl, + Asst Commr
Official
James A. Bates
A.A.A.G.
